Carbon-Li by Ediejo The carbon fibre interior

The main accent in carbon li would be carbon fibre. No, not the adhesive kind - we mean already resined sheets of carbon fibre, handily sandwiched between two sheets of thin aluminium. Cutting this stuff requires incredible patience and an act of Parliament.

Ediejo started the cutting task with his jigsaw, getting the rough pieces for the motherboard tray, divider, and PCI plate. It may be one jigsaw, but it's about fifty blades...

With the main shape cut, it was time to go onto the detail work - which happened with the aid of wire cutters, a scroll saw, and a few more blades. Once complete, some filing helped make the carbon fibre fit every last notch of the original aluminium motherboard tray. The aluminium sheeting was removed after each piece was completed, which was a job unto itself.

Next, Ediejo started to plan out his drive bay mask, though this would be continued later on. For now, he just obtained the rough shape and measurements which he would work on later.

In an act of masochistic depravity, Ediejo built a Carbon-Li 240mm radiator grille - out of carbon fibre. We're still really not sure what possessed him to do this aside from an abject hatred of time, saw blades and his finger tips.

With this done, it was time to send the case pieces (minus the carbon fibre parts) off to the shop to get powder coated.
